Patchy dense fog continued as of 10 PM. This fog will likely break apart over the next hour or two as high clouds move in. Visibility could be reduced to one quarter mile or less in patches of dense fog. Low visibility could make driving conditions hazardous. If driving, slow down, use your headlights, and leave plenty of distance ahead of you.
